Nikon View 5.0.1 download for Macintosh

 

Compatibility
Compatible cameras: COOLPIX 5000, 2500, 995, 885, and 775; COOLPIX 990 and 880 (USB only); D1, D1x, and D1h.  With the exception of the COOLPIX 600, memory cards from other cameras in the COOLPIX series can be removed from the camera and inserted in a card reader or PC card slot and pictures transferred to the computer. Serial connection is not supported.

System.environment
MacOS 9.0, 9.1,9.2, MacOS X 10.1.2 or later.

Nikon View 5: Principal Features

•    Image transfer can be initiated with the camera transfer button (if available) except for Mac OSX

•    Pictures can be selected for transfer using camera protect or transfer marking options

•    Pictures can be renamed and IPTC information added during transfer

•    Once transferred, pictures can be viewed as a list of thumbnail images, viewed at different zoom ratios, displayed in automated slide shows, and printed in a variety of different layouts (Quick Time player v5.0.2 is required for slide shows)

•    The following commands can be used to navigate through folders when thumbnail images are displayed: Folder tree, Back, Forward, Up one level, Favorites

•    Thumbnails can be displayed in a variety of sizes

 

Difference between Nikon View 5.0.0 and Nikon View 5.0.1

It has become possible to transfer images from a camera to a computer on which Mac OS X 10.1.3 is installed.

 

To Users of Nikon Coolpix 5000, 995, 885, 775, 990, and 880 Digital Cameras, and Nikon D1, D1x, and D1h Digital Cameras

Owing to the differences in function, Nikon View 5 can not coexist on the same computer with Nikon View earlier versions: Nikon View version 3, Nikon View DX, and Nikon View 4.  Before deciding whether to upgrade to Nikon View 5, be sure you understand the differences between Nikon View 5 and earlier versions.

Like Nikon View 4, Nikon View 5 can be used to transfer pictures to a computer.  In addition, it can be used to view or print pictures that have been saved to the computer hard disk after transfer and display them in automated slide shows.

Although Nikon View 5 can not be used to browse pictures on the memory card before transfer, you can select pictures for transfer beforehand using the camera’s protect or transfer marking options.  Nikon View 5 can not be used to resize of pictures during transfer.

 

Notice
Please uninstall any older version of Nikon View (900, Ver. 2, Ver. 2.5, Ver. 3, 4.3.1, 5.0 or DX), Nikon Capture 1.x before the installation of Nikon View 5.  Do not install any previous version of Nikon View, once you install Nikon View 5.
